با عرض سلام
من یک برنامه حسابداری دارم که قبلا از بانک دیتابیس استفاده میکرد و اونرو به SQL Server تغییر دادم مشکلی که دارم اینه که من در نسخه قبلی برای هر سال مالی یک بانک جدا درنظر گرفته بودم مثلا برای سال 90 بانکی بنام Bank90 وجود داشت با فایلی به همین نام که ابتدای اجرای برنامه لود میشد و اگر مشتری مثلا به اطلاعات سال 88 نیاز داشت فایل بانک بنام Bank88 فراخوانی مشد ، حالا میخوام بدونم که این کار رو چطور میتونم توی SQL Server پیاده سازی کنم،دلیل اینکه اطلاعات هر سال توی دیتابیس مجزا ذخیره میشه اینه که تقریبا تمام جداول بانک سال مالی باید بدون تغییر بایگانی بشه و سرفصل اونها به سال بعد منتقل بشه
من مشکلم در منطق روش کاریم ( بانک مجزا برای هر سال مالی ) نیست ، من میخوام بدونم چطور میتونم کاری که درمورد پایگاه داده اینتربیس یا حتی اکسس براحتی در لود برنامه با یک خط
IBDatabase.Databasename:=D:\MyApp\Bank90.gdb
انجام میدادم رو با SQL Server انجام بدم
من این تاپیک رو توی تالار SQL Server آوردم که آقای صادقیانی بدون توجه به مشکل من اونرو بدلیل تکراری بودن قفل فرمودند
درحالیکه مشکل من تعیین منطق این روش نیست که ایشون لینکهایی در این رابطه برای پست من گذاشتند، مشکل من نوع پیاده سازی همین روشی است که خودم اعتقاد دارم درسته...

https://barnamenevis.org/showthread.p...ال-مالی